Tartans End Season at NCAA Regional Quarterfinal
Tartans End Season at NCAA Regional Quarterfinal

November 10, 2016

The 21st-ranked Carnegie Mellon University volleyball team opened the NCAA Division III Women's Volleyball Championship at Calvin College against the Tigers of DePauw University Thursday, November 10. The Tartans fell 3-1 to the Tigers, as it marked Carnegie Mellon’s third appearance at the NCAA Championship tournament under 11-year head coach Kim Kelly and the fourth in program history.

#21 Tartans Fall to #8 Emory in UAA Champioinship Match
#21 Tartans Fall to #8 Emory in UAA Champioinship Match

November 05, 2016

The 21st-ranked Carnegie Mellon University volleyball team played in the University Athletic Association (UAA) Championship match for the third time in school history on Saturday, November 5 but suffered a 3-0 defeat to eighth-ranked Emory University. The Tartans now have an overall record of 25-7 while the Eagles moved to 30-5.

Tartans to Play for UAA Championship
Tartans to Play for UAA Championship

November 04, 2016

The 21st ranked Carnegie Mellon University volleyball team will play for the University Athletic Association (UAA) Championship after advancing to the finals of the championship tournament following two wins on Friday, November 4 at Washington University in St. Louis, Missouri. The Tartans defeated the University of Rochester, 3-0, in the quarterfinals and the University of Chicago, 3-2, in the semifinals.
